Output ea0e3753ca9aa26203db9c2f9775bb1292848b819e3766916e9a2bcf9cb244e6:0

value
11815756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df437ad1ca1201a8a57db82f8f2476e69e8d98b OP_EQUAL
address
3DAzx3uWSbjiYjFU4H5sTDAq8X5KYaY3Pj
transaction
ea0e3753ca9aa26203db9c2f9775bb1292848b819e3766916e9a2bcf9cb244e6
confirmations
373149
spent
true